Ezekiel 37:20 Meaning and Commentary

Ezekiel 37:20

And the sticks whereon thou writest
Or art about to write the above things, according to order and direction: shall be in thine hand before their eyes;
shall be held up to them to look at for some time, and observe the cement of the two sticks; and learn and lay up in their minds what is meant by this emblem; and be assured that what is hereafter said as a further explication of it shall certainly be fulfilled.

Ezekiel 37:20 In-Context

18 "The people of your own country will ask you, 'What do you mean by this?'
19 Tell them, 'The LORD and King says, "I am going to get the stick of Joseph and the Israelites connected with it. That stick is in Ephraim's hand. I am going to join it to Judah's stick. They will become a single stick of wood in my hand." '
20 "Show them the sticks you wrote on.
21 Tell them, 'The LORD and King says, "I will take the Israelites out of the nations where they have gone. I will gather them together from all around. I will bring them back to their own land.
22 There I will make them one nation. They will live on the mountains of Israel. All of them will have one king. They will never be two nations again. They will never again be separated into two kingdoms.
